要做一个高效的教学数据可视化平台,可以采取以下几个关键步骤:选择合适的工具、数据采集和整理、数据分析和处理、数据可视化设计、平台开发和测试。选择合适的工具是其中最为关键的一步,因为工具的选择将直接影响到整个项目的技术架构和可操作性。帆软旗下的FineBI、FineReport和FineVis都是非常优秀的数据可视化工具,每一个工具都有其独特的优势,可以根据具体需求进行选择。FineBI适合进行商业智能分析,提供强大的数据处理和分析功能;FineReport则擅长报表制作,支持复杂的报表格式和多样的数据源接入;FineVis则专注于数据可视化,提供丰富的图表库和强大的交互功能。选择合适的工具后,接下来就是数据采集和整理,通过连接各种数据源,获取所需的教学数据,并进行数据清洗和预处理。
一、选择合适的工具
选择一个合适的数据可视化工具是搭建教学数据可视化平台的首要步骤。帆软旗下的FineBI、FineReport和FineVis都是非常优秀的选择。FineBI提供强大的商业智能分析功能,适合需要深入数据分析的场景;FineReport则擅长报表制作,支持复杂的报表格式和多样的数据源接入;FineVis专注于数据可视化,提供丰富的图表库和强大的交互功能。根据具体需求选择合适的工具,可以极大地提升项目的效率和效果。
FineBI官网: https://s.fanruan.com/f459r
FineReport官网: https://s.fanruan.com/ryhzq
FineVis官网: https://s.fanruan.com/7z296
二、数据采集和整理
在选择了合适的工具后,下一步就是数据采集和整理。教学数据来源广泛,包括学生成绩、课堂互动数据、考勤记录、课程评价等。通过连接各种数据源,如学校的学生信息系统、在线学习平台、考勤系统等,获取所需的教学数据。数据采集完成后,需要进行数据清洗和预处理,确保数据的准确性和一致性。数据清洗包括处理缺失值、异常值和重复值等问题。数据预处理则包括数据标准化、归一化等步骤,为后续的数据分析和可视化打下坚实的基础。
三、数据分析和处理
数据采集和整理完成后,接下来就是数据分析和处理。这一步骤的目的是从数据中挖掘出有价值的信息和模式,为决策提供依据。常用的数据分析方法包括描述性统计分析、相关性分析、回归分析等。通过这些分析方法,可以揭示学生的学习行为和成绩之间的关系,找出影响学生成绩的关键因素。此外,还可以利用数据挖掘技术,如聚类分析、分类分析等,发现学生群体中的潜在模式和规律,为个性化教学提供支持。
四、数据可视化设计
数据分析和处理完成后,就可以进行数据可视化设计。数据可视化的目的是将复杂的数据以直观、易懂的方式呈现出来,帮助用户更好地理解数据。常用的数据可视化图表包括柱状图、折线图、饼图、散点图等。选择合适的图表类型是数据可视化设计的关键,要根据数据的特点和分析的目的选择合适的图表类型。此外,还需要注意图表的美观性和易读性,确保图表能够清晰地传达信息。可以利用FineVis强大的图表库和交互功能,创建丰富多样、互动性强的数据可视化图表。
五、平台开发和测试
数据可视化设计完成后,就可以进行平台的开发和测试。平台开发包括前端开发和后端开发。前端开发主要负责用户界面的设计和实现,确保平台的界面美观、操作简便。后端开发则负责数据的存储和处理,确保平台的数据处理能力和响应速度。开发完成后,需要进行全面的测试,确保平台的功能和性能满足需求。测试包括功能测试、性能测试、安全测试等,确保平台的稳定性和安全性。测试完成后,可以进行平台的上线和部署,提供给用户使用。
六、用户培训和支持
平台上线后,需要进行用户培训和支持。用户培训的目的是帮助用户熟悉平台的使用方法和功能,提高用户的使用效率。可以通过举办培训课程、提供使用手册和在线帮助等方式进行用户培训。此外,还需要提供技术支持,解决用户在使用过程中遇到的问题。可以通过设立技术支持热线、提供在线客服等方式提供技术支持,确保用户能够顺利使用平台。
七、数据安全和隐私保护
在搭建教学数据可视化平台的过程中,数据安全和隐私保护是一个重要的考虑因素。需要制定严格的数据安全和隐私保护措施,确保数据的安全性和用户的隐私。数据安全措施包括数据加密、访问控制、日志记录等,确保数据在存储、传输和处理过程中的安全。隐私保护措施包括数据匿名化、用户隐私政策等,确保用户的隐私不被泄露。此外,还需要定期进行安全审计和风险评估,及时发现和解决安全隐患,确保平台的安全性和可靠性。
八、平台的维护和更新
平台上线后,还需要进行定期的维护和更新。平台维护包括系统的监控和优化,确保平台的稳定运行。平台更新则包括功能的升级和改进,满足用户不断变化的需求。可以通过收集用户反馈、跟踪行业发展趋势等方式,了解用户的需求和行业的发展方向,及时进行平台的更新和改进。通过不断的维护和更新,可以提升平台的性能和用户体验,保持平台的竞争力和生命力。
九、数据驱动的教学改进
教学数据可视化平台的最终目的是通过数据驱动教学改进。通过平台提供的数据分析和可视化结果,教育管理者和教师可以更好地了解学生的学习情况和教学效果,发现教学中的问题和不足,制定相应的改进措施。可以通过数据分析发现学生的学习困难点,针对性地进行辅导和支持;通过数据分析评估教学方法和课程设计的效果,不断改进和优化教学方法和课程设计,提高教学质量和学生的学习效果。通过数据驱动的教学改进,可以实现个性化教学,提高学生的学习效果和满意度。
十、平台的扩展和应用
教学数据可视化平台不仅可以应用于学校内部的教学管理和教学改进,还可以扩展到更广泛的应用场景。可以通过平台的数据分析和可视化功能,进行教育研究和教育评估,提供数据支持和决策依据。可以通过平台的数据共享和合作功能,促进教育资源的共享和合作,提升教育资源的利用效率和质量。可以通过平台的数据开放和公众参与功能,促进教育的公开和透明,提升教育的公平性和公众的信任度。通过平台的扩展和应用,可以实现更广泛的教育价值和社会效益。
综上所述,搭建一个高效的教学数据可视化平台需要选择合适的工具、进行数据采集和整理、进行数据分析和处理、进行数据可视化设计、进行平台开发和测试、进行用户培训和支持、确保数据安全和隐私保护、进行平台的维护和更新、实现数据驱动的教学改进、进行平台的扩展和应用。通过这些步骤,可以搭建一个高效、可靠、易用的教学数据可视化平台,为教学管理和教学改进提供数据支持和决策依据,提高教学质量和学生的学习效果。
相关问答FAQs:
教学数据可视化平台怎么做?
在现代教育中,数据可视化已经成为教学管理和决策的重要工具。构建一个有效的教学数据可视化平台需要多个步骤和考虑因素。以下是详细的步骤和方法,帮助您实现这一目标。
1. 确定目标和需求
在开始构建教学数据可视化平台之前,首先需要明确平台的目标及需求。不同的教育机构可能会有不同的需求,例如:
- 学生表现分析:帮助教师了解学生在各科目的表现。
- 课程效果评估:评估不同课程的有效性和影响。
- 资源分配优化:分析资源使用情况,以优化教学资源分配。
了解这些需求后,可以更好地选择合适的数据和工具。
2. 数据收集
数据是可视化的基础。需要从多种来源收集相关数据,包括:
- 学生成绩:收集各科目的考试成绩、作业分数等。
- 出勤率:记录学生的出勤情况。
- 课堂参与度:收集课堂互动、讨论参与等数据。
- 教学反馈:通过问卷调查获取学生对课程的反馈。
确保数据的准确性和完整性是至关重要的。
3. 数据清洗和预处理
收集到的数据往往需要进行清洗和预处理,确保其适合可视化使用。常见的处理步骤包括:
- 去除重复数据:检查并清除重复的记录。
- 处理缺失值:填补或删除缺失的数据,确保数据集的完整性。
- 标准化数据格式:统一数据格式,例如日期和时间的格式,以便于后续分析。
4. 选择合适的可视化工具
根据需求和技术能力,选择一个合适的数据可视化工具。市场上有多种可视化工具可供选择,例如:
- Tableau:功能强大,适合复杂数据的可视化。
- Power BI:适合与Microsoft Office集成,并提供丰富的可视化选项。
- Google Data Studio:免费且易于使用,适合小型教育机构。
- D3.js:适合有编程能力的用户,提供高度定制化的可视化。
每种工具都有其优缺点,选择时需要考虑团队的技术能力和数据处理需求。
5. 数据可视化设计
在进行数据可视化设计时,务必考虑以下几个方面:
- 选择合适的图表类型:根据数据的特性选择合适的图表类型。例如,条形图适合比较不同类别的数据,而折线图则适合展示趋势。
- 色彩搭配:合理使用色彩,使数据更易于理解。避免使用过多颜色,以免造成视觉混乱。
- 信息层级:通过不同的字体大小和样式,突出重点信息,引导用户关注重要数据。
- 用户交互:设计交互式图表,使用户能够深入探索数据。例如,允许用户通过点击查看具体数据点的详细信息。
6. 数据分析与解释
可视化的目的不仅是展示数据,更是分析和解释数据。在这个阶段,可以通过以下方式进行深入分析:
- 趋势分析:观察数据的变化趋势,识别潜在的问题和机会。
- 对比分析:比较不同群体或不同时间段的数据,找出差异和原因。
- 预测分析:基于历史数据进行预测,帮助决策者制定未来的教学策略。
确保数据分析结果能够以简单明了的方式传达给相关利益相关者。
7. 部署和维护
一旦数据可视化平台构建完成,需要进行部署和维护。部署的过程包括:
- 选择服务器:根据用户访问量和数据处理需求选择合适的服务器。
- 用户权限管理:设置不同用户的访问权限,保护敏感数据。
- 定期更新数据:确保数据实时更新,以反映最新的教学情况。
- 收集用户反馈:通过问卷或访谈收集用户对平台的反馈,不断优化和改进。
维护工作也需要定期进行,以解决可能出现的技术问题和用户需求变化。
8. 培训和推广
为了确保教学数据可视化平台的有效使用,必须对相关用户进行培训。培训内容包括:
- 如何使用平台:教授用户如何访问和使用平台的各项功能。
- 数据解读技巧:帮助用户理解和分析可视化结果。
- 最佳实践分享:分享成功案例和经验,鼓励用户积极参与数据分析。
此外,通过内部宣传和推广活动,提高教师和管理人员对数据可视化平台的认知和重视程度。
9. 持续优化与发展
数据可视化平台不是一成不变的。随着教育环境和技术的发展,平台需要不断优化和升级。可以考虑以下策略:
- 引入新技术:保持对新技术的关注,例如人工智能和机器学习,以提升数据分析的能力。
- 扩展数据源:不断寻找新的数据来源,增加数据的多样性和深度。
- 用户反馈循环:建立持续的反馈机制,定期收集用户意见,以便及时做出调整。
结论
构建一个教学数据可视化平台是一个复杂但又十分必要的过程。通过明确目标、收集和清洗数据、选择合适的工具、设计可视化、进行深入分析、部署和维护,最终实现一个高效的教学数据可视化平台。这个平台不仅可以帮助教育工作者更好地理解和分析数据,还能为学生提供更个性化的学习体验。随着教育数据的不断增加,数据可视化将在教育领域扮演越来越重要的角色。
通过上述步骤和策略,您可以有效地构建和维护一个教学数据可视化平台,提升教育管理和决策的科学性和有效性。
本文内容通过AI工具匹配关键字智能整合而成,仅供参考,帆软不对内容的真实、准确或完整作任何形式的承诺。具体产品功能请以帆软官方帮助文档为准,或联系您的对接销售进行咨询。如有其他问题,您可以通过联系blog@fanruan.com进行反馈,帆软收到您的反馈后将及时答复和处理。